Output 66c15d785070e15656051f902436321e44222483783fdc3a94d65ef8f0cd3ed5:0

value
240875
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b353c76a53b3a92a7cc86f6ba37f550491963f43 OP_EQUALVERIFY OP_CHECKSIG
address
1HMCKQLDgfFfigTL4Wcqxp8xJ2AuDEciUj
transaction
66c15d785070e15656051f902436321e44222483783fdc3a94d65ef8f0cd3ed5
spent
true